Walt Whitman geldt als de meest typisch Amerikaanse
dichter van de negentiende eeuw. In zijn grote bundel
Leaves of Grass bezingt en vereert hij de Amerikaanse natuur,
de Amerikaanse mens en de democratische samenleving
als de culminatie en het absolute hoogtepunt van
de schepping. Meer
